Common Interpretation
Dreams featuring treasure usually signify a quest for something precious in your waking life—whether that's love, knowledge, or success. The treasure might appear as gold coins, jewels, or a hidden chest, often accompanied by feelings of excitement, hope, or even anxiety about whether you’ll find it. Such dreams can reflect your ambitions or fears related to achieving lasting fulfillment. Depending on the dream’s context, treasure can also represent internal rewards like self-acceptance or spiritual growth. For example, finding treasure unexpectedly may indicate sudden insight or a breakthrough in personal development, while losing treasure might highlight a fear of losing something valuable, such as trust or opportunity.

Psychological Significance
From a psychological perspective, treasure dreams may symbolize unconscious desires or untapped aspects of the self trying to come to light. They often align with Carl Jung’s idea of individuation, where the treasure serves as a metaphor for integrating valuable traits or wisdom previously hidden from awareness. In therapy, exploring these dreams can reveal aspirations, unresolved conflicts, or emotional resources that need nurturing.
Cultural Significance
In popular culture, especially through folk tales and modern media, treasure symbolizes adventure, fortune, and the thrill of discovery, reinforcing values like courage and perseverance. Compared to some Eastern traditions where treasure might emphasize spiritual richness over material wealth, American narratives often celebrate the tangible stakes and rewards of treasure hunts. The symbol thus bridges both material and metaphysical aspirations across cultures.
